I am pleased to officially announce the release of our 19th issue. Our
new issue contains six articles:
* Tweaking Both Install****eld Express and Inno Setup
to Work with dBASE PLUS (by John L. Creed)
* An Introduction to Web Applications Using dBASE PLUS (by Ken Mayer)
* Using the dBL Print Control package (by Rick Miller)
* Using SnagIt with dBASE PLUS (by Christopher F. Neumann)
* Piracy Protection Protocol & Other Odd Options (by Robert Schultz)
* How to add a Calculated field with dQuery (by Roland Wingerter)

With 130 articles about dBL (written in English, German, Spanish and
French), its comprehensive index, its search engines (both on-line and
off-line), the dBulletin was made to be a productivity tools for dBL
developers.
The magazine can be read on-line or can be downloaded for off-line
reading. If you prefer the former method, our solid network of
distributors around the World ensure that you can always have access to
our articles on the Net when in need for help.
